Quick answer

Umarpur Raisaheb is a village in Ramsanehighat Tehsil of Bara Banki district in Uttar Pradesh. Its Census location code is 165182.

The Census 2011 record reports population 3,375, 618 households, area 374.47 hectares, PIN code 225405.

Facilities and amenities in Umarpur Raisaheb

The Census 2011 village directory reports the following education, health, water, transport, communication and public-service facilities. These are historical records, not a statement of current availability.

Census 2011 facilities reported for Umarpur Raisaheb
Facility categoryFacility or serviceCensus 2011 status
EducationGovernment primary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ported
EducationGovernment middle sch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
EducationGovernment sec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
EducationGovernment senior secondary schoolNot available in village; 0 reported; nearest facility within 5 km
HealthCommunity health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health centre0 reported
HealthPrimary health sub-centre0 reported
HealthAllopathic hospital0 reported
HealthDispensary0 reported
HealthVeterinary hospital0 reported
Water and sanitationTreated tap waterNot available in village
Water and sanitationUntreated tap waterNot available in village
Water and sanitationTotal sanitation campaign coverageNot available in village
Water and sanitationCommunity toilet complexNot available in village
CommunicationPost officeN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
CommunicationSub post officeN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
CommunicationMobile phone coverageAvailable in village
CommunicationInternet / CSCNot available in village
Transport and roadsPublic b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sPrivate bus serviceN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Transport and roadsRailway stationNot available in village; nearest facility more than 10 km away
Transport and roadsPucca roadAvailable in village
Transport and roadsAll-weather roadA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esATMNot available in village
Banking and public servicesCommercial bankN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Banking and public servicesCooperative bankNot available in village; nearest facility within 5 km
Banking and public servicesPDS shopA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esAnganwadi centreAvailable in village
Banking and public servicesASHA workerAvailable in village
PowerDomestic power supplyAvailable in village; 8 hours/day
PowerAgriculture power supplyAvailable in village; 8 hours/day
PowerPower supply for all usersNot available in village; 0 hours/day
